    Chinese painting is flat, pursuing a kind of artistic conception, not something that pursues essence like realistic oil painting in the West. Water and ink are inseparable. On one side is water, and on the other side is ink

    The water is transparent and the bottom is visible, and the ink is black and unsearchable. A painting has dark and light colors. Isn't it hard to want a mid-color?

    The result is an infinite variety of shades of hue. The ratio of water to ink determines how dark and light you want to be. Of course, it will also involve the technique of what kind of effect to have, how to deal with it, etc. Anyway, ink is varied, and ink is not separated.

    Use water as if it were ink.

    The Chinese painting method of water is as follows:

    The techniques of Chinese landscape painting include: water painting, blank painting, hooking and usage, wet dyeing, etc.

    1. Hook water painting.

    Use light ink Shunfeng to outline the water lines according to the different forms of water, and use the line to be smooth, stretched, and have momentum, not board, stagnation, and stiffness, and pay attention to the overall and void of the water. In order to make the water waves or springs and waterfalls vivid, the light ink flanks can be used to strengthen the level after the line is drawn.

    2. Blank painting method.

    Draw the mountains and slopes first, leaving blank spaces on the water surface without outlining them. The blank water surface or ribbon of flowing water is set off by the real painting of the waterfront, and it is necessary to pay attention to the calculation of white as black, and grasp the position, shape and relationship between the blank water and the surrounding objects. Calm blank water, sometimes the reflection in the water can be drawn.

    3. Hook and use.

    Use the method of hooking and rubbing, draw the waves of water, use the pen to cross the middle and side of the transformation, the gesture should be natural, neat, and there are virtual and real changes.

    4. Wet dyeing method.

    Some paintings can be painted with color or ink to increase the color effect and integrity of the picture.

    Although the ink and brushwork are wonderful, it is mainly due to the use of "water", and if you do not have a good grasp of the technique of using water, it will not produce good works of art. Huang Binhong (painting quotations) cloud: "The ink method of the ancients is better than using water, and the ink is deified, and it is still in the pen power, and the pen power is lost, and the ink has no brilliance."

    The pen is dipped in ink and painted on the rice paper to reflect the change of ink color, and the water tone is not good, and the ink color is not bright. The thickness, lightness, dryness, and wetness of the ink are all formed by the regulation of water. Such as Qi Baishi painted shrimp, shrimp body, shrimp head.

    Shrimp brains are painted with different amounts of ink. When a certain part of the painting is too thick and overboard, you can immediately use a clean pen dipped in some water to carry out dot painting on it, so as to break through those undesirable parts and produce a new effect, which is called water breaking ink. Then the ink breaks the water, first wet the paper with water, or paint in a certain part according to the needs of the composition, while it is not dry, and then paint with thick and light ink, so that the ink is muddy, natural seepage, proper use, the effect is wonderful.

    For example, when painting distant mountains, first use clear water as the foundation, and then use light ink to slightly outline it, showing its ethereal and elegant.

    Water breaks the ink: The ink falls on the paper and then breaks it with water. Ink Breaking Water:

    Draw the image with clear water, and then break it with ink. Splash water: Splash water on the paper with a large pen, and use pen and ink to hook, rub, rub, and point.

    Spread water: On the work that is about to be completed, use a large pen dipped in water to wipe the picture again, or use water to wipe it all over the picture.
